Noun [English]

Forms: hyperpolymers [plural]
Etymology: hyper- + polymer Etymology templates: {{prefix|en|hyper|polymer}} hyper- + polymer Head templates: {{en-noun}} hyperpolymer (plural hyperpolymers)
  1. (organic chemistry) A hyperbranched polymer Categories (topical): Organic chemistry Related terms: hyperpolymerization
